package linebotapi
import (
"testing"
"fmt"
"bytes"
"io/ioutil"
"net/http"
"net/http/httptest"
"crypto/hmac"
"crypto/sha256"
"encoding/json"
"encoding/base64"
)
func Test_ParseRequest_Success(t *testing.T) {
cred := &Credential{
ChannelId: 1234567890,
ChannelSecret: "0123456789abcdef0000000000000000",
Mid: "0123456789abcdef0000000000000000",
}
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
result, err := ParseRequest(r, cred)
if err != nil {
t.Error(err)
return
}
for _, event := range result {
content := event.GetEventContent()
if content.IsMessage {
if content.ContentType == ContentTypeText {
msg, err := content.GetMessageText()
if err != nil {
t.Error(err)
return
}
if msg.Text != "fawef" {
t.Error("invalid text")
return
}
}
}
}
}))
defer server.Close()
buf := bytes.NewBufferString(`{"result":[{"content":{"toType":1,"createdTime":1460529367936,"from":"abced","location":null,"id":"1","to":["abced"],"text":"fawef","contentMetadata":{"AT_RECV_MODE":"2","EMTVER":"4"},"deliveredTime":0,"contentType":1,"seq":null},"createdTime":1460529367957,"eventType":"138311609000106303","from":"abced","fromChannel":1341301815,"id":"WB1519-3361608589","to":["abced"],"toChannel":2345}]}`)
mac := hmac.New(sha256.New, []byte(cred.ChannelSecret))
mac.Write(buf.Bytes())
messageMAC := mac.Sum(nil)
sign := base64.StdEncoding.EncodeToString(messageMAC)
c := http.Client{}
req, err := http.NewRequest("POST", server.URL, buf)
if err != nil {
t.Error(err)
return
}
req.Header.Set("Content-Type", "application/json; charset=UTF-8")
req.Header.Set("X-LINE-ChannelSignature", sign)
_, err = c.Do(req)
if err != nil {
t.Error(err)
return
}
}
func Test_SendMessage_Success(t *testing.T) {
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
w.WriteHeader(200)
decoder := json.NewDecoder(r.Body)
var event Event;
err := decoder.Decode(&event)
if err != nil {
t.Error(err)
return
}
if event.RawContent["text"] != "message" {
t.Error("'message'")
t.Errorf("excepted: 'message', actual: '%s'", event.RawContent["text"])
return
}
}))
defer server.Close()
cred := &Credential{
ChannelId: 1234567890,
ChannelSecret: "abcdefg",
Mid: "abcdefg",
}
client := NewClient(cred)
client.BaseURL = server.URL
err := client.SendMessage([]string{"test"}, NewMessageText("message"))
if err != nil {
t.Error(err)
return
}
}
func Test_SendMessage_Failure(t *testing.T) {
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
w.WriteHeader(400)
fmt.Fprintf(w, `{"statusCode":"400","statusMessage":"error"}`)
}))
defer server.Close()
cred := &Credential{
ChannelId: 1234567890,
ChannelSecret: "abcdefg",
Mid: "abcdefg",
}
client := NewClient(cred)
client.BaseURL = server.URL
err := client.SendMessage([]string{"test"}, NewMessageText("message"))
if err == nil {
t.Error("err is nil")
return
}
}
func Test_GetUserProfiles_Success(t *testing.T) {
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
q := r.URL.Query()
if q["mids"][0] != "u0047556f2e40dba2456887320ba7c76d" {
t.Errorf("excepted: 'u0047556f2e40dba2456887320ba7c76d', actual: '%s'", q["mids"][0])
}
w.Header().Set("Content-type", "application/json")
w.WriteHeader(200)
fmt.Fprintf(w, `{"contacts":[{"displayName":"BOT API","mid":"u0047556f2e40dba2456887320ba7c76d","pictureUrl":"http://dl.profile.line.naver.jp/abcdefghijklmn","statusMessage":"Hello, LINE!"}]}`)
}))
defer server.Close()
cred := &Credential{
ChannelId: 1234567890,
ChannelSecret: "abcdefg",
Mid: "abcdefg",
}
client := NewClient(cred)
client.BaseURL = server.URL
contacts, err := client.GetUserProfiles([]string{"u0047556f2e40dba2456887320ba7c76d"})
if err != nil {
t.Error(err)
return
}
if contacts.Contacts[0].DisplayName != "BOT API" {
t.Errorf("excepted: 'BOT API', actual: '%s'", contacts.Contacts[0].DisplayName)
return
}
}
func Test_GetMessageContent_Success(t *testing.T) {
server := httptest.NewServer(http.HandlerFunc(func(w http.ResponseWriter, r *http.Request) {
w.Header().Set("Content-type", "application/json")
w.WriteHeader(200)
fmt.Fprintf(w, `{}`)
}))
defer server.Close()
cred := &Credential{
ChannelId: 1234567890,
ChannelSecret: "abcdefg",
Mid: "abcdefg",
}
client := NewClient(cred)
client.BaseURL = server.URL
data, err := client.GetMessageContent(&EventContent{})
if err != nil {
t.Error(err)
return
}
defer data.Reader.Close()
buf, err := ioutil.ReadAll(data.Reader)
if err != nil {
t.Error(err)
return
}
if len(buf) != 2 {
t.Errorf("excepted: 2, actual: %d", len(buf))
}
if data.ContentType != "application/json" {
t.Errorf("excepted: 'application/json', actual: '%s'", data.ContentType)
}
}
